Girls prep basketball: Volcano Vista returns to 5A final; Roy/Mosquero wins 1A

May 6—CLASS 5A

At Volcano Vista, the No. 2-seeded Hawks advanced to their second straight 5A girls' basketball finals topping No. 3 Eldorado, 56-44, on Thursday night.

Jaelyn Bates hit six 3s and scored a game-high 24 points for Volcano Vista, which jumped out to a 25-6 first-quarter lead over the Golden Eagles (7-3).

Volcano Vista (12-0) will clash with Hobbs on Saturday at the Pit in a rematch of last year's state final. — Patrick Newell

CLASS 1A GIRLS

No. 1 ROY/MOSQUERO 44, No. 3 MELROSE 38: For a brief moment to start the third quarter, the basket at the Pit stopped looking like a pinhole to Melrose, and in quick succession, the Buffaloes dropped in four 3-pointers.

It was part of an 18-3 run dating back to the end of the first half and propelled No. 3 Melrose to a 26-22 lead over top-seeded Roy/Mosquero.

And just that quickly, the basket shrunk again, and the Blue began to hit from the line, going 16-of-22 on foul shots over the final 10 minutes to earn the Class 1A girls state championship.

It's the first championship for either Roy or Mosquero since Roy won in 1998. The schools these days use a combined roster because neither has enough players to field a team of its own

"That was my Aunt Jenny's team," Riley Clavel, said of her aunt and assistant coach Jenny (Garcia) Hazen. "It brings a little nostalgia. And she is one of our assistants this year so it was really special for me. My mom has some (state championships), too. That's all I wanted, ever. With her being an assistant, my dad as head coach, this being my senior year, I can't describe it."

Although neither team was shooting particularly well through the first half, Blue (15-0) held a comfortable 19-11 lead at halftime.

But Isabel Sena hit two 3-pointers, Johanna Roybal hit one, and Graci Odom sank one with two minutes left in the third quarter to put the Buffaloes (12-2) up 26-22.

Finding success at the foul line, Roy/Mosquero came back to tie it at 33-all midway through the fourth quarter on a Tanna Crisp put back. She finished with 14 points and 14 rebounds.

Blue expanded its lead, working from the foul line, hitting 10 straight in a 10-2 run that sealed the game.

"Free throws win games," said Clavel, who finished with 19 points, seven rebounds and four steals. "We made them down the stretch when it mattered, and that was a big difference in the game."

Although Roy/Mosquero did its best to take out opposing star Hailey Martin, she still finished with 16 and 13 rebounds, including seven points and four boards in the fourth quarter.

"It was my last game and I have to put all I can into it," Martin said.

It wasn't enough as Melrose, which won it last year and reached the championship game the previous three seasons, simply could not make shots, finishing 6-27 on 3-pointers and 7-33 inside the arc.

"We just couldn't make shots," said Buffaloes coach Caleb King. "We haven't shot that bad all year."
